Output f303f52319433f4c9a09188d122f98bf13cb42a509d4a1a2ab46314e59e3d088:3

value
29775152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4637f465e6a3d76ffa02f419052c97034c093f8c OP_EQUAL
address
MEJSZf6XqsMqLe2uh87pPg6c3HPrVpuakw
transaction
f303f52319433f4c9a09188d122f98bf13cb42a509d4a1a2ab46314e59e3d088
spent
true